#310163 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#310163 is composed of 19.2% red, 0.4%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.5% cyan, 99%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 269.4 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 19.6%. #310163 color hex could be obtained by blending #6202c6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#310163 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#310163 has RGB values of R:49, G:1,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 3211619.

Shades and Tints of #310163
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010002 is the darkest color, while #f6edff is the lightest one.

Tones of #310163
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#322f35 is the less saturated color, while #310163 is the most saturated one.
